In therapy, you and the specialist will develop a personal plan so that you can go back to being who you were before.

1. Walk or walk for 15 to 30 minutes a day.

2. Take a moment each day to read something positive.

3. Organize at least once a week a go  with friends or family members to distract you.

4. Do something enjoyable once a week : dine in a restaurant, go to a movie at the cinema, etc.

5. Make a list of goals to achieve.

6. Stop focusing on the negative aspects of your past. The future is full of good surprises.

7. Do activities that you enjoy : cooking, doing manual work, etc.

8. Try meditation, even for a few minutes a day, and you will see how little by little you will develop a liking for it.

9. Try to go to the gym or, if you don’t like it, dance at home, do an activity outside…

10. Don’t worry, and tell yourself that sooner or later you will find the solution to your problems.

11. Avoid being alone, ask a friend or family member to come for a walk with you, or to chat with you for a while.

12. Listen to happy music. Music is a powerful ally for your endorphins.

13. Rely on the good things you have in your life.
